Building Surveyors Nefyn
Morfa Nefyn Pistyll Ederyn Bodfean Llandudwen Llithfaen Llannor Llanfihangel Bachellaeth Carnguwch Penrhos Twdweiliog Rhos-y-llan Pwllheli Gwydir Llanaelhaiarn Llanbedrog Trevor Penllech Abererch Meyllteyrn Bottwnog South Beach Llandegwning Sarn Adpar Llangian Gyrngoch Llanarmon Bryncroes Llangwnadl Llangybi Abersoch Chwilog Llanengan Clynnog-fawr Rhiw Llanystumdwy Llanfaelrhys Aberdaron Criccieth Bryncir Llanllyfni Dolbenmaen Penygroes Llandwrog Llanfihangel-y-pennant Groeslon Nantlle Llanwnda Dinas Tremadoc Moel-tryfan Porthmadog Newborough Caernarfon Aberffraw Bodorgan Llanedwen Bettws Garmon Waenfawr Harlech Beddgelert Llanfair Minffordd Llangadwaladr Penrhyndeudreath Talsarnau Llanbedr Llanfrothen Llanrug Cwm-y-glo Llanfaelog Rhosneigr Llandecwyn Llanenddwyn Dyffryn Llanberis Llanddwywe Port Dinorwic Tan-y-Bwlch